Transaction 4d588fcef3b4dde39edda1695be11958e0ae63c81bbee421b8ca9309041ee058
1 Input
1 Output
-
4d588fcef3b4dde39edda1695be11958e0ae63c81bbee421b8ca9309041ee058:0
- value
- 21740
- script pubkey
- OP_0 OP_PUSHBYTES_20 f2d8895b47092d7ce2ebed89eff7c968b5e1958d
- address
- bc1q7tvgjk68pykhechtaky7la7fdz67r9vdgtc7sw